No. 619, 1891, Sess. II.—Petition of Hirini Whanga and 50 Others.
Petitioners pray that a Court or some other judicial body may be established to shorten the method of dealing with lauds between Europeans and Natives.
I am directed to report that the Committee is of opinion that this petition should be referred to the Government.
